# This is configuration file for indiserver init script # # INDISERVER_OPTS can be used to set flags and options passed to the indiserver binary. # Available options are # # -p Sets the number TCP/IP port number indiserver will listen to. # Default value is 7624 if not set. # # -v, -vv, -vvv Increase verbosity of the output. # # -l Sets the directory where the log will be created. File will # be named YYYY-MM-DD.islog (this cannot be changed). Use # app-admin/logrotate to automatically remove old logs if necessary # # -m If the client is of MBs behind the server, it should # be killed. Defaults value is 64. # # If you want to use indiserver with the -f flag enabled see INDISERVER_FIFO variable. INDISERVER_OPTS="-l /var/log/ -v" # You should set INDISERVER_DRIVERS variable to include any driver you want to use, unless # you use dynamic startup and shutdown of drivers (see the description to the -f option). # You can get all available drivers by issuing command ls -al /usr/bin/indi_*. Just include # filenames of the binary drivers you want to use. INDISERVER_DRIVERS="" # If you want to use indiserver in fifo mode for dynamic startup and shutdown of # drivers, set the absolute path to the FIFO file (pipe). Init script will create this file # automaticaly and pass the -f option to the indiserver binary. INDISERVER_FIFO="" # Configure owner of the indiserver process. This must be existing user account. If you use devices # connected by USB and serial link this user has to be member of the usb and uucp groups. Defaults to # indiserver created when sci-libs/indilib has been installed. INDISERVER_USER=""
